Working Principles

The 74LVCH16T245DLRG4 is a voltage level translator IC that operates by shifting the voltage levels of digital signals from one domain to another. It uses a combination of MOSFETs and CMOS technology to achieve bidirectional translation. The direction of translation is controlled by the DIR pin, which determines whether the signals are shifted from A to B or from B to A.
